| Grant or Scholarship Aid | $3,788 | 36% |
| Federal Grant Aid | $4,182 | 25% |
| Pell Grants | $4,048 | 25% |
| Other Federal Grants | $581 | 6% |
| Institution Grant Aid | $220 | 0% |
| State Grant Aid | $840 | 35% |
| Student Loans | $5,022 | 1% |
| Federal Loans | $5,022 | 1% |
| Other Loans | - | 0% |
